About Enza Zaden Tanzania Ltd

Enza Zaden Tanzania Ltd is a horticultural company specializing in the production of high-quality hybrid seeds. The seeds are produced in Tanzania and exported to the company’s parent organization in the Netherlands for quality assurance before being distributed to customers worldwide under the Enza Zaden brand.

The company is committed to innovation, teamwork, entrepreneurship, sustainable development, continuous learning, and integrity while maintaining high standards in seed production and operational excellence.
